Research analyses

Analysis was analyzed having fun with SPSS variation 20.0 (SPSS Inc., il, IL, USA). I put detailed statistics to describe participants’ demographic and you will psychosocial qualities. T-test and that-way ANOVA were used to analyze the distinctions during the delivery speed according to participant features. So you’re able to speak about facts affecting ladies very first childbirth and their subsequent childbirths, digital and you can ordinal logistic regression habits were utilized having testing region stratified bootstrap to correct probable local testing distinctions .

Conversation

We searched elements influencing childbearing from hitched female using recent National Survey studies when you look at the Korea. Specifically, i displayed extreme influences on women’s first childbirth as well as on their next childbirths by themselves. It actually was showed that this new thinking concerning property value wedding and you will youngsters certainly swayed women’s basic childbearing; next, which have apparently advanced schooling level got a terrible affect ladies basic childbearing. Additionally, and the thinking in regards to the property value matrimony and you may pupils, seemingly large month-to-month family earnings and social network had positive impacts to the women’s after that childbirths. Although not, older many years when you look at the basic childbirth, residing a rural urban area, being spiritual got negative impacts into ladies’ next childbirths.

In today’s research, ladies perceptions regarding the value of marriage and you can youngsters absolutely impacted both very first and you may subsequent childbirths. From inside the modern society, a good woman’s wedding or parenthood might a matter of personal liking . Which have positive attitudes regarding the wedding and you may college students would be the really very first predisposing factor in ily constitution and you can childbearing. At the same time, higher education quantities of women negatively affected the first childbirth inside this study. The higher the education amount of people, the low the intention of obtaining the basic youngster. So it effect try in keeping with past knowledge that the escalation in the number of women that follow advanced schooling is actually closely related on the declining fertility speed , therefore the central factors hidden the newest slow down during the getting the very first child was expands in the women’s education, work sector participation, and you will changes in public thinking [twenty-eight,29]. Regardless if advanced schooling levels of women enjoys undoubtedly got positive effects to the progressive commercial people, it can be very hard for women to give up the careers and choose childbearing without societal support or enough payment.
